Question: How can I have multi-colored eyes?
My girlfriend pointed out to me about a year ago that my eyes were oddly colored. In each of my eyes I have a brown center which blends into a hazel or green ring which then further blends into a thin blue ring on the outside of my pupil. I've always been curious as to why this is. My question is, why are my eyes colored like that, and whether or not this is common.
